The beaches of hamlet are mainly wide. According to reviews of major beach experts and vacationers, most beaches have a high level of cleanliness. Sandy beaches dominate the rest!

Usually, the depth increases normally. If this is important to you, always use our filter to check for a particular beach.

It's worth noting that 4 beaches in A Xesta have a significant tidal range. This means that the water can recede from the shore for a long distance and vice versa, causing unexpected situations for you or your belongings. The warmest month during the year in this area is August, with the air temperature rising up to 20.8°C and the water temperature up to 18.7°C. The coldest month is January, with the air temperature dropping down to 12°C and the water temperature down to 12.9°C.
